Lady Mocs Edge Western Carolina to Take Top Spot
CHARLOTTE, N.C. – Members of the Southern Conference media have selected the Chattanooga Lady Mocs as the preseason favorite to win the league’s women’s basketball championship in 2008-09, mirroring the selection made by the SoCon head coaches, at the league’s annual Media Day in Charlotte, N.C.
Chattanooga claimed 12-of-15 first-place votes in the balloting and 162 points overall to edge Western Carolina, which received the remaining three first-place nods. The Lady Catamounts’ 152 points were 20 more than third-place Davidson (132).
Samford (117) earned the fourth-highest total in the poll while Georgia Southern (101) was chosen to finish fifth and College of Charleston (87) to place sixth.
UNC Greensboro (77), Furman (54) and Wofford (49) earned the seventh, eighth and ninth spots, respectively, as Appalachian State (35) and Elon (24) rounded out the poll.
The Southern Conference season begins on Friday, Nov. 14 with six teams in action. The 2009 Southern Conference Tournament will be held March 5-9 at the McKenzie Arena in Chattanooga, Tenn.
